About both units

From

Terabyte

TB

The terabyte equals 10ยนยฒ bytes (SI) or 2โดโฐ bytes (binary, TiB). Used for large drives, NAS units, and big-data contexts. A 1 TB drive holds around 250,000 photos or 500 hours of HD video.

Real-world: Desktop HDD: 1โ€“20 TB. Typical NAS: 4โ€“48 TB. Cloud-storage plans: often 1โ€“2 TB.

To

Gigabyte

GB

The gigabyte equals 1,000,000,000 bytes (SI) or 1,073,741,824 bytes (binary, GiB). Standard unit for USB drives, SSDs, mobile-data allowances and RAM. A 64 GB phone holds about 15,000 photos.

Real-world: Smartphone: 64 GB / 128 GB / 256 GB typical. PC RAM: 16 GB / 32 GB common. UHD movie: 20โ€“50 GB.

Tips & common mistakes

Quick tips

  • 1 TB = 1000 GB (SI). 1 TiB = 1024 GiB.
  • TB drives formatted show less in OS (binary vs SI).
  • Archival/backup workflows typically measured in TB.

Avoid these

  • Expecting a 1 TB drive to hold 1 TiB โ€” actually 931 GiB formatted.
  • Buying a TB drive for backup without considering RAID overhead.
  • Confusing TB with Tb (terabit, 1/8).
